Where is the Hasele family from?

You can see how Hasele families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Hasele family name was found in the USA, and the UK between 1880 and 1891. The most Hasele families were found in USA in 1880. In 1891 there were 4 Hasele families living in Somerset. This was 100% of all the recorded Hasele's in United Kingdom. Somerset had the highest population of Hasele families in 1891.
